The Calumny of Apelles
Giorgio Ghisi|Luca Penni
1560 · Engraving; first state of six, with pen and ink; partially squared · Drawings and Prints

This proof demonstrates Ghisi’s working method as he translated a complex drawing of a classical scene by the artist Luca Penni on to the engraving plate. Much of the composition has been engraved, but several areas are drawn in pen and a grid remains over the lower right quadrant. Twelve of Ghisi’s proof impressions have survived, and this sheet belonged to the English artist Sir Peter Lely in the seventeenth century.
